An EB-5 visa is thought about Country if the investment task remains in an area with a populace much less than
20,000 and not within a Metropolitan Statistical Location(MSA )or beside an MSA. An investment qualifies as a High Joblessness project if it is in an area where the joblessness price goes to the very least 150 %of the national ordinary unemployment price. In order to get an EB-5 visa, an applicant has to initially file Form I-526, Immigrant Application by Alien Capitalist. This type associates with the information we have actually covered above, including the investment sum, the business concerned, and the amount of tasks developed by the investment. As soon as the USCIS approves Type I-526, applicants can either submit DS-260, Application for Immigrant Visa and Alien Enrollment, in order to get an EB-5 visa, or documents Kind I-485, Application to Register copyright or Change Status, to readjust status to a conditional irreversible residence within the US.
